About
I am a well presented, articulate and dynamic young man with about seventeen years experience as an Immigration Officer/social worker and currently holding the position of Public Affairs Officer of the Ghana Immigration Service, in charge of the Northern Region of Ghana. I have liaised between the Social Welfare Department and the Ghana Immigration Service in taking vulnerable children from the street. I have also worked in collaboration with the International Organization for Migration(IOM) to sensitize young people on risks involved in irregular travel. I am very passionate about the vulnerable in society and abhor social exclusion. I work passionately to ensure social justice. This motivated me to enrol for further studies in Master of Philosophy in Conflict, Human Rights and Peace Studies, which I am currently pursuing.
